Description
Department of the Interior (DOI) - Philadelphia MABO on behalf of National Park Service (NPS) - Valley Forge National Historical Park (VAFO) has a requirement for a single contractor that is registered in SAM.gov to provide licensing, software support, and maintenance of the Siemens intrusion/access control system located at the Valley Forge National Historical Park Visitor Center. The requirement also includes support for employee Personal Identity Verification (PIV) card access used to control entry through designated secure doors within the facility. The Government intends to award a sole source contract to Siemens Industry, Inc., as the existing Visitor Center security and alarm system is a proprietary Siemens system that was installed as part of the recent building rehabilitation project.A determination not to compete this proposed contract was made pursuant to the Revolutionary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) 12.102 (a), "For acquisitions valued at or below the simplified acquisition threshold (SAT), document the decision that only one source is available and the basis for the decision."VAFO has an immediate need for the licensing, software support, and maintenance of the Siemens intrusion/access control system.Siemens Industry Inc., has been identified through Market Research as the only vendor that can provide the service, as the security and alarm system is proprietary and they are registered in SAM.gov.The Government intends to use Revolutionary FAR Overhaul Part 12 as mandated by the DOI. This requirement will be unrestricted, as Siemens Industry Inc. is not a small business concerns, and will be awarded under the North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) Code: 513210 - Software Publishers, $43 Size Standard.This notice of intent is NOT a formal solicitation or request for competitive proposals.
